CLASS zcl_abapgit_utils DEFINITION PUBLIC FINAL CREATE PUBLIC . PUBLIC SECTION. CLASS-METHODS is_binary IMPORTING !iv_data TYPE xstring RETURNING VALUE(rv_yes) TYPE abap_bool . CLASS-METHODS extract_author_data IMPORTING !iv_author TYPE string EXPORTING !ev_author TYPE zif_abapgit_definitions=>ty_commit-author !ev_email TYPE zif_abapgit_definitions=>ty_commit-email !ev_time TYPE zif_abapgit_definitions=>ty_commit-time RAISING zcx_abapgit_exception . PROTECTED SECTION. PRIVATE SECTION. ENDCLASS. CLASS ZCL_ABAPGIT_UTILS IMPLEMENTATION. METHOD extract_author_data. " unix time stamps are in same time zone, so ignore the zone FIND REGEX zif_abapgit_definitions=>c_author_regex IN iv_author SUBMATCHES ev_author ev_email ev_time. IF sy-subrc <> 0. zcx_abapgit_exception=>raise( |Error author regex value='{ iv_author }'| ). ENDIF. ENDMETHOD. METHOD is_binary. DATA: lv_len TYPE i, lv_idx TYPE i, lv_x TYPE x. lv_len = xstrlen( iv_data ). IF lv_len = 0. RETURN. ENDIF. IF lv_len > 100. lv_len = 100. ENDIF. " Simple char range test " stackoverflow.com/questions/277521/how-to-identify-the-file-content-as-ascii-or-binary DO lv_len TIMES. " I'm sure there is more efficient way ... lv_idx = sy-index - 1. lv_x = iv_data+lv_idx(1). IF NOT ( lv_x BETWEEN 9 AND 13 OR lv_x BETWEEN 32 AND 126 ). rv_yes = abap_true. EXIT. ENDIF. ENDDO. ENDMETHOD. ENDCLASS.
